Room Size Coverage
Choosing the right HVAC air purifier system hinges on understanding room size coverage, as this aspect directly impacts air quality. The coverage area determines how effectively the system can treat the air in your space. For larger rooms, look for systems that cover up to 3,500 square feet, while smaller units may only handle around 222 square feet. Pay attention to the Clean Air Delivery Rate (CADR), which shows how quickly an air purifier filters air in a specific room size; higher CADR values mean better performance. Ideally, select a unit that can refresh the air 4-5 times per hour for peak quality. Matching the purifier’s capacity with your room size guarantees efficiency and keeps energy costs low.
Filter Efficiency Ratings
Filter efficiency ratings are essential in selecting an HVAC air purifier system that effectively improves indoor air quality. You’ll want to pay attention to the MERV (Minimum Efficiency Reporting Value) ratings, which indicate how well a filter captures airborne particles. Higher MERV ratings, up to 16, signify better filtration performance. True HEPA filters are the gold standard, capturing at least 99.97% of 0.3-micron particles, making them ideal for trapping allergens and pollutants. Additionally, look for the CADR (Clean Air Delivery Rate), which measures the volume of filtered air delivered; higher values mean better removal of smoke, dust, and pollen. Finally, verify the filter has AHAM certification for reliable performance and remember to maintain and replace filters regularly for peak efficiency.
Noise Level Considerations
Noise levels in HVAC air purifiers can be an important factor in your decision-making process, especially if you plan to use the unit in quiet spaces like bedrooms. Some models operate as quietly as 22-24 dB, while others may reach up to 60 dB, which can disrupt your peace. For nighttime use, look for air purifiers with a Sleep Mode that minimizes noise, ensuring undisturbed sleep. Balancing noise levels with air purification efficiency is vital; high-performance models might generate more sound at higher settings. By understanding the operational noise levels, you can choose an air purifier that matches your lifestyle and comfort preferences, creating a serene indoor atmosphere without compromising on air quality.
Maintenance and Replacement
Maintaining your HVAC air purifier is essential for guaranteeing clean indoor air and best performance. Regularly check and replace filters every 3 to 6 months, depending on usage and air quality. Many models have indicator lights or sensors that alert you when it’s time for a replacement, helping you maintain efficiency. If your system includes UVC light bulbs, remember to replace them every 8 to 10 months to keep their germicidal properties intact. Some air purifiers offer self-cleaning filters or washable pre-filters, reducing replacement frequency and costs. Finally, always follow the manufacturer’s installation and maintenance instructions to guarantee your HVAC air purification system functions effectively and safely for years to come.
Installation Requirements
Proper installation is key to maximizing the benefits of your HVAC air purifier system. You’ll typically need to cut holes in the ductwork to accommodate the unit and guarantee proper airflow. Many systems can be set up in about 15 minutes with standard tools, making DIY installation accessible. However, compatibility with your existing HVAC system is vital—most units are designed for specific tonnage ranges of 1 to 5 tons. Be sure to follow manufacturer guidelines for positioning, often recommending installation near the A coil in the supply plenum for peak performance. Don’t forget that regular maintenance, like bulb replacement and cleaning, is necessary to keep your air purifier running efficiently and effectively.
